EC2 purchasing options
- [Instructor] When using Amazon EC2, a key administrative decision is to choose the pricing model. In a large organization, choosing the wrong pricing model for your EC2 instances can lead to significant overspending. So let's explore the different purchasing options so you can choose the right one for your workload and budget. The following purchasing options are available for EC2 instances: on-demand instances, spot instances, capacity reservations, reserved instances, savings plans, dedicated hosts and dedicated instances. With on-demand instances, you pay for compute capacity by the second with no long-term commitment. On-demand is your starting point. The price you see is what you pay, and you can launch or terminate instances at any time. This is the option you use when you haven't purchased any other option.
